**Action item:** The Spokewise rebalancing tool kept suggesting moves to a dock that's been closed for weeks — turns out the station list only syncs nightly. We're adding a manual refresh button and a staleness banner. Until that ships, if a rider reports a ghost dock, just trigger a sync yourself using the steps on this page.

operations page: https://confluence.lumicsys.internal/projects/display/projects/display

TICKET KSK-4412 — Vault lockout, kiosk watchdog

The Brivelle kiosk fleet's watchdog rebooted mid-rotation and the local credential vault sealed itself. Watchdog now loops: detects sealed vault, restarts app, vault stays sealed. Affected units: lobby kiosks at the Harwick Annex pilot. Remote unseal API rejects the cached token; it expired during the reboot storm. Manual recovery is the only path. Security review required before we proceed. The vault must be unsealed with the following recovery passphrase.

recovery phrase for yahap-faduf: sorion-kasath-briath-gorius-ulaael-zorvan-aldiel-quenwyn-casdor-framir-julwyn-novvan-zorox

Handover — lexigrab extraction script (Norrell / Tovi)

lexigrab walks the Fenwick UI repo, pulls t() calls, and emits JSON catalogs per locale. Known issues: template literals inside t() are skipped silently, and plural keys need manual review. Run it pre-merge; CI doesn't gate on it yet. The catalog signing key lives in the sealed store — unlock with the passphrase below.

strongbox words: druiel-frador-brieth-druys-fenys-zorwyn-zorael

## Artifact Signing — SDK Parity Notes (Weekly Sync)

Kestrel SDK for Android reached parity with the Swift client this sprint: offline queueing, batched telemetry, and retry semantics now match. Both SDKs ship as signed artifacts from the same pipeline. Remaining gap: background sync throttling, targeted next sprint. Verify both release bundles before tagging. Both artifacts validate against the shared signing key below.

signing key of kawig-fafog = bky19_6Fypv1qws7J8qJtaYjX